- Connectivity Problems: If the devices are not accessible on the network, start by checking the network connections. Ensure the Ethernet cables are securely plugged in, and that the network switch or router is functioning correctly. Verify that the devices have a valid IP address. Check the devices' settings if the IP address is static or assigned dynamically via DHCP. Check your network configuration to ensure it has the correct settings for network access. Check your firewall settings. Sometimes firewalls on your network can block access to the NAS device. This is a common issue that causes a lot of headaches, so don't overlook it.
- Data Access Issues: If you can connect to the NAS305L but can't access your files, there may be permission problems. Ensure that the user accounts you are using have the proper rights to access the shared folders. Check the file system for errors, which might require running a disk check utility through the device's management interface. If the hard drives are failing, you may need to replace them. You'll probably want to back up your data first, and then replace the drive.
- Performance Issues: Is your device running slowly? Performance issues can arise due to several factors. Check the CPU and RAM usage through the device's monitoring tools. High utilization might indicate bottlenecks. Examine the network speed. Large data transfers can be slow if the network connection is slow.
- Boot Problems: If a device won't boot, this is a serious problem. The first thing you need to do is power cycle it. If that doesn't work, then you will need to try to restore the system. If that also fails, then you may need to replace the entire device.
- Hardware Inspection: Start by visually inspecting the hardware. Look for any physical damage, such as burnt components, bulging capacitors, or signs of liquid damage. A lot of the time, you can see if there is something visibly wrong. Look at all the ports and cables, and look for obvious damage.
- Component Replacement: If you're confident in your skills, you can replace individual components. You'll need the right tools and knowledge. Make sure you get the right replacement parts. Compatibility is very important, or it can cause further issues. Be very careful with any small components, and keep track of where everything is. If you're not comfortable with this, consider professional repair services.
- Software Recovery: If you suspect software corruption, you might need to reinstall the operating system or restore the device to its factory settings. Be sure to back up your data before attempting this. Carefully follow the device's instructions, or consult a technician.
